Item 1.01.  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

 

On October 11, 2018, VIVUS, Inc., a Delaware corporation (the “Company”), and U.S. Bank National Association, as trustee (the “Trustee”) and as collateral agent (the “Collateral Agent”), entered into a first supplemental indenture (the “First Supplemental Indenture”) to that certain indenture (the “Indenture”) dated June 8, 2018 by and among the Company, the Trustee and the Collateral Agent pursuant to which the Company issued $110.0 million aggregate principal amount of senior secured notes due 2024 (the “Secured Notes”).

 

The First Supplemental Indenture amended the Indenture to provide, among other things, additional capacity for the Company to repurchase up to $20.0 million aggregate principal amount of its outstanding 4.50% senior convertible notes due 2020 (the “Convertible Notes”) from time to time prior to May 31, 2019.  Holders of greater than a majority of the outstanding Secured Notes consented to the amendments contained in the First Supplemental Indenture.

 

The foregoing description of the Indenture, the Senior Notes and the First Supplemental Indenture do not purport to be complete and are qualified in their entirety by reference to Exhibits 4.1, 4.2 and 4.3 and are incorporated herein by reference.

 

Item 8.01 Other Events.

 

On October 17, 2018, the Company settled a purchase of approximately $8.6 million outstanding principal amount of its Convertible Notes from a holder in a private transaction at a purchase price discounted to par.
